Income PRIDES. In the event a Holder making a Collateral Substitution pursuant to this Section 3.13 fails to effect a book-entry transfer of the Income PRIDES or fails to deliver an Income PRIDES Certificate to the Agent after depositing Treasury Securities with the Collateral Agent, the Preferred Shares constituting a part of such Income PRIDES, and any distributions on such Preferred Share, shall be held in the name of the Agent or its nominee in trust for the benefit of such Holder, until such Income PRIDES are so transferred or the Income PRIDES Certificate is so delivered, as the case may be, or, with respect to an Income PRIDES Certificate, such Holder provides evidence satisfactory to the Company and the Agent that such Income PRIDES Certificate has been destroyed, lost or stolen, together with any indemnity that may be required by the Agent and the Company. Except as described in this Section 3.13, for so long as the Purchase Contract underlying an Income PRIDES remains in effect, such Income PRIDES shall not be separable into its constituent parts, and the rights and obligations of the Holder in respect of the Preferred Shares, and Purchase Contract comprising such Income PRIDES may be acquired, and may be transferred and exchanged, only as an Income PRIDES.

Income PRIDES. The Purchase Contracts and all obligations and rights of the Company and the Holders thereunder, shall immediately and automatically terminate, without the necessity of any notice or action by any Holder, the Agent or the Company, if, on or prior to the Purchase Contract Settlement Date, a Termination Event shall have occurred. Upon the occurrence of a Termination Event, the Company shall promptly but in no event later than two Business Days thereafter give written notice to the Agent, the Collateral Agent and to the Holders, at their addresses as they appear in the Income PRIDES Register. Upon and after the occurrence of a Termination Event, the Collateral Agent shall release the Preferred Shares from the Pledge in accordance with the provisions of the Pledge Agreement. Subject to and upon compliance with the provisions of the Purchase Contract Agreement, at the option of the Holder thereof, Purchase Contracts underlying Securities having an aggregate Stated Amount equal to $1,000 or an integral multiple thereof may be settled early ("Early Settlement") as provided in the Purchase Contract Agreement. In order to exercise the right to effect Early Settlement with respect to any Purchase Contracts evidenced by this Income PRIDES Certificate, the Holder of this Income PRIDES Certificate shall deliver this Income PRIDES Certificate to the Agent at the Corporate Trust Office duly endorsed for transfer to the Company or in blank with the form of Election to Settle Early set forth below duly completed and accompanied by payment in the form of immediately available funds payable to the order of the Company in an amount (the "Early Settlement Amount") equal to (i) the product of (A) the Stated Amount times (B) the number of Purchase Contracts with respect to which the Holder has elected to effect Early Settlement, plus (ii) if such delivery is made with respect to any Purchase Contracts during the period from the close of business on any Record Date for any Payment Date to the opening of business on such Payment Date, the dividends on the related Preferred Shares payable on such Payment Date, if declared, with respect to such Purchase Contracts. Income PRIDES. This Income PRIDES Certificate certifies that ___________ is the registered Holder of the number of Income PRIDES set forth above. Each Income PRIDES represents (i) either (a) beneficial ownership by the Holder of $25 principal amount of senior notes due 2007 (the "Notes") of Gabelli Asset Management Inc., a New York corporation, subject to the Pledge of such Note by such Holder pursuant to the Pledge Agreement or (b) upon the occurrence of a Tax Event Redemption prior to the Purchase Contract Settlement Date or a Successful Initial Remarketing, the appropriate Applicable Ownership Interest of the Treasury Portfolio, subject to the Pledge of such Applicable Ownership Interest of the Treasury Portfolio by such Holder pursuant to the Pledge Agreement, and (ii) the rights and obligations of the Holder under one Purchase Contract with Gabelli Asset Management Inc., a New York corporation (the "Company", which term, as used herein, includes its successors pursuant to the Purchase Contract Agreement). All capitalized terms used herein which are defined in the Purchase Contract Agreement have the meaning set forth therein. Pursuant to the Pledge Agreement, the Notes or the appropriate Applicable Ownership Interest of the Treasury Portfolio, as the case may be, constituting part of each Income PRIDES evidenced hereby have been pledged to the Collateral Agent, for the benefit of the Company, to secure the obligations of the Holder under the Purchase Contract comprising a portion of such Income PRIDES.
